panduan praktis belajar VISUAL BASIC 6.0 06/22/11 AH. HANDOYO.COLLECTION
Tujuan : Dapat memahami pembuatan Tabel, Query dan pengaksesan menggunakan ADO dan DataGrid 06/22/11 AH. HANDOYO.COLLECTION
DataBase <ul><li>DataBase  adalah sebuah objek yang kompleks untuk menyimpan informasi yang terstruktur, yang diorganisir ...
<ul><li>Kontrol data adalah objek Visual Basic yang menghubungkan aplikasi dengan database melalui engine database. </li><...
Membuat DataBase   <ul><li>Pengelolaan database dapat digunakan dengan program Add-In Visual Data Manager bawaan Visual Ba...
Membuat Tabel <ul><li>Tabel digunakan untuk menyimpan data sesuai dengan spesifikasinya, sebelum Anda menggunakan tabel, t...
Membuat Tabel Baru   06/22/11 AH. HANDOYO.COLLECTION
<ul><li>Setelah Anda membuat sebuah tabel akan dilanjutkan untuk mengisi tabel tersebut dengan langkah-langkah sebagai ber...
06/22/11 AH. HANDOYO.COLLECTION Pengisian Data pada Tabel
Query <ul><li>Query  adalah perintah yang digunakan untuk menampilkan data dari sebuah tabel atau beberapa tabel yang berh...
<ul><li>Adapun struktur dari kedua tabel tersebut adalah sebagai berikut   </li></ul>Selanjutnya Anda isi beberapa record ...
Membuat Query <ul><li>Untuk menggunakan sebuah Query, Anda harus membuat Querynya terlebih dahulu. Adapun langkah-langkah ...
Kotak Dialog Menambah Tabel  06/22/11 AH. HANDOYO.COLLECTION
Menghubungkan dua tabel  06/22/11 AH. HANDOYO.COLLECTION
<ul><li>Untuk menyimpan query, klik Menu File>Save As, lalu ketik nama query misalnya Qr_Sahabat pada kolom  Save Query To...
Akses Database dengan ADO <ul><li>ActiveX Data Object  (ADO) adalah antarmuka level tinggi ke OLE DB, atau dengan kata lai...
ADO Data Control (Adodc) <ul><li>Adodc  adalah komponen ADO yang berfungsi untuk membaca  tabel  atau  query.  Dengan  ado...
<ul><li>Untuk dapat menggunakan  adodc,  Anda harus mengaktifkannya terlebih dahulu karena objek ini tidak terdapat pada  ...
<ul><li>Setelah kontrol  adodc  ditambahkan ke  ToolBox , sekarang Anda dapat menggambarkannya pada jendela form dengan la...
Menghubungkan Adodc dengan Tabel/Query   <ul><li>Untuk dapat mengakses data pada database,  Adodc  tersebut harus dihubung...
Kotak dialog property pages 06/22/11 AH. HANDOYO.COLLECTION
<ul><li>Pilih  Use Connection String </li></ul><ul><li>Klik Tombol  Build </li></ul><ul><li>Klik  Microsoft JET 4.0 OLE DB...
<ul><li>Klik tombol  Test Connection  hingga muncul informasi  test connection succeeded  lalu klik OK dua kali </li></ul>...
Menggunakan pilihan adCmdTable 06/22/11 AH. HANDOYO.COLLECTION
<ul><li>Jika Anda memilih  Command Type  adCmdText  atau  adCmdUnKnown  maka Anda harus mengisi kolom  Command Text (SQL) ...
Menggunakan pilihan adCmdText  06/22/11 AH. HANDOYO.COLLECTION
DataGrid <ul><li>Untuk melihat data yang diambil dari  tabel  atau  query , Anda dapat menggunakan  DataGrid  yang berfung...
<ul><li>Setelah kontrol  DataGrid  ditambahkan ke  ToolBox , sekarang Anda dapat menggambarkannya pada jendela form dengan...
Komponen adodc dan DataGrid padaForm 06/22/11 AH. HANDOYO.COLLECTION
Menghubungkan DataGrid dengan Adodc   <ul><li>Untuk dapat melihat data pada sebuah  datagrid , maka  datagrid  tersebut ha...
Tampilan Tabel_Mahasiswa dengan  pilihan adCmdTable 06/22/11 AH. HANDOYO.COLLECTION
Tampilan Tabel_Mahasiswa dengan pilihan adCmdText 06/22/11 AH. HANDOYO.COLLECTION
Tampilan Qr_Sahabat dengan pilihan adCmdTable  06/22/11 AH. HANDOYO.COLLECTION
Private Sub cmdCari_Click() Dim SQL As String SQL = &quot;select * from Tabel_Mahasiswa where biaya_Bulanan >= &quot; & Va...
Upcoming SlideShare
Loading in …5
×

Materi vb

5,445
-1

Published on

2 Comments
3 Likes
Statistics
Notes
No Downloads
Views
Total Views
5,445
On Slideshare
0
From Embeds
0
Number of Embeds
3
Actions
Shares
0
Downloads
704
Comments
2
Likes
3
Embeds 0
No embeds

No notes for slide
  • Ach. Handoyo Collection
  • Materi vb

    1. 1. panduan praktis belajar VISUAL BASIC 6.0 06/22/11 AH. HANDOYO.COLLECTION
    2. 2. Tujuan : Dapat memahami pembuatan Tabel, Query dan pengaksesan menggunakan ADO dan DataGrid 06/22/11 AH. HANDOYO.COLLECTION
    3. 3. DataBase <ul><li>DataBase adalah sebuah objek yang kompleks untuk menyimpan informasi yang terstruktur, yang diorganisir dan disimpan lalu digunakan oleh sipemakai untuk mengambil informasi dengan cepat dan efisien. </li></ul><ul><li>Database sebagai kumpulan informasi disimpan dalam satu tabel atau lebih. Baris dalam tabel berisi satu unit data yang disebut record, sedangkan kolom berisi atribut dari record yang disebut field . </li></ul><ul><li>Dalam manajemen database, Aplikasi Visual Basic tidak secara langsung berinteraksi dengan database, karena ada dua komponen di antaranya yaitu kontrol data dan engine database. </li></ul>06/22/11 AH. HANDOYO.COLLECTION
    4. 4. <ul><li>Kontrol data adalah objek Visual Basic yang menghubungkan aplikasi dengan database melalui engine database. </li></ul><ul><li>Engine database adalah program yang mengelola informasi dalam database. Engine database yang digunakan MS Visual basic dan juga MS Access adalah engine JET (Joint Engine Technology). Adapun konsep penanganan database dalam Visual Basic adalah seperti gambar dibawah : </li></ul>06/22/11 AH. HANDOYO.COLLECTION Pemakai Aplikasi Visual Basic Kontrol Data Engine Database.Jet Database
    5. 5. Membuat DataBase <ul><li>Pengelolaan database dapat digunakan dengan program Add-In Visual Data Manager bawaan Visual Basic atau menggunakan MS. Access. Dalam modul ini yang dibahas adalah dengan menggunakan MS.Acces 2000. </li></ul><ul><li>Untuk membuat sebuah file database lakukan langkah-langkah berikut : </li></ul><ul><li>Dari Windows jalankan aplikasi Microsoft Access </li></ul><ul><li>Pilih menu Blank Access Database lalu klik OK </li></ul><ul><li>Pilih nama folder Anda, dan ketik nama file database misalnya : Mahasiswa </li></ul><ul><li>Klik tombol Create </li></ul><ul><li>Sekarang Anda sudah memiliki sebuah file database yang bernama Mahasiswa.Mdb, selanjutnya akan dibahas pembuatan tabel. </li></ul>06/22/11 AH. HANDOYO.COLLECTION
    6. 6. Membuat Tabel <ul><li>Tabel digunakan untuk menyimpan data sesuai dengan spesifikasinya, sebelum Anda menggunakan tabel, tabel tersebut harus dibuat terlebih dahulu. Langkah-langkah membuat tabel adalah sebagai berikut : </li></ul><ul><li>Buka file database Anda yang bernama Mahasiswa.Mdb </li></ul><ul><li>Klik ganda pada pilihan Create table in Design View atau klik icon New lalu pilih Design View dan Klik OK </li></ul><ul><li>Isi nama Field dan tentukan type data dari masing-masing field </li></ul><ul><li>Setelah selesai pengisian Field klik menu File>FileSave lalu ketik nama tabel pada kolom Table Name , misalnya Tabel_Mahasiswa kemudian klik OK </li></ul>06/22/11 AH. HANDOYO.COLLECTION
    7. 7. Membuat Tabel Baru 06/22/11 AH. HANDOYO.COLLECTION
    8. 8. <ul><li>Setelah Anda membuat sebuah tabel akan dilanjutkan untuk mengisi tabel tersebut dengan langkah-langkah sebagai berikut: </li></ul><ul><li>Klik ganda nama tabel (Tabel_Mahasiswa) pada kotak dialog Database tab Tables </li></ul><ul><li>Setelah tabel terbuka, Anda dapat mengisi, mengubah dan menghapus data pada tabel tersebut seperti gambar dibawah </li></ul>06/22/11 AH. HANDOYO.COLLECTION
    9. 9. 06/22/11 AH. HANDOYO.COLLECTION Pengisian Data pada Tabel
    10. 10. Query <ul><li>Query adalah perintah yang digunakan untuk menampilkan data dari sebuah tabel atau beberapa tabel yang berhubungan secara bersamaan. Untuk lebih jelas mengenai pembahasan tentang Query, Anda dapat membuat file database yang baru dengan nama file Sahabat dan terdiri dari dua tabel yaitu Tabel_Sahabat dan Tabel_Prestasi. Kedua tabel ini akan dihubungkan dan ditampilkan </li></ul>06/22/11 AH. HANDOYO.COLLECTION
    11. 11. <ul><li>Adapun struktur dari kedua tabel tersebut adalah sebagai berikut </li></ul>Selanjutnya Anda isi beberapa record data untuk kedua tabel tersebut 06/22/11 AH. HANDOYO.COLLECTION
    12. 12. Membuat Query <ul><li>Untuk menggunakan sebuah Query, Anda harus membuat Querynya terlebih dahulu. Adapun langkah-langkah membuat Query adalah sebagai berikut : </li></ul><ul><li>Klik ganda Create Quey in Design View pada kotak dialog Database tab Queries </li></ul><ul><li>Kemudian akan tampil kotak dialog Show Table seperti gambar dibawah </li></ul><ul><li>Sorot kedua tabel yang akan dihubungkan, lalu klik Add kemudian klik Close </li></ul><ul><li>Pilih dan Isi kotak tabel dan Field dari kedua tabel diatas sesuai dengan data yang ingin ditampilkan </li></ul>06/22/11 AH. HANDOYO.COLLECTION
    13. 13. Kotak Dialog Menambah Tabel 06/22/11 AH. HANDOYO.COLLECTION
    14. 14. Menghubungkan dua tabel 06/22/11 AH. HANDOYO.COLLECTION
    15. 15. <ul><li>Untuk menyimpan query, klik Menu File>Save As, lalu ketik nama query misalnya Qr_Sahabat pada kolom Save Query To, kemudian klik OK </li></ul><ul><li>Untuk menjalankan querynya klik icon dan hasilnya akan tampak seperti gambar dibawah </li></ul>06/22/11 AH. HANDOYO.COLLECTION
    16. 16. Akses Database dengan ADO <ul><li>ActiveX Data Object (ADO) adalah antarmuka level tinggi ke OLE DB, atau dengan kata lain menggunakan ADO yang dihubungkan dengan OLE DB, kita dapat mengakses data yang dibuat dengan Access, Oracle, SQL dan lain-lain. Konsep ADO untuk mengakses data dari database adalah sebagai berikut : </li></ul><ul><li>Membuat hubungan ke database </li></ul><ul><li>Menjalankan perintah-perintah pada database </li></ul><ul><li>Mengambil informasi dari database </li></ul><ul><li>Untuk menjalankan kosep diatas, ADO memiliki komponen yang disediakan oleh Visual Basic 6.0. Salah satu jenis komponen tersebut adalah ADO Data Control (Adodc). </li></ul>06/22/11 AH. HANDOYO.COLLECTION
    17. 17. ADO Data Control (Adodc) <ul><li>Adodc adalah komponen ADO yang berfungsi untuk membaca tabel atau query. Dengan adodc, Anda dapat melihat, menggunakan dan memberikan informasi berdasarkan data yang ada pada tabel atau query. Itu terjadi karena pada saat adodc membaca ke tabel atau query, adodc tersebut mengcopi isi tabel atau query sehingga Anda tinggal menggunakan data yang terdapat pada adodc tersebut. </li></ul>06/22/11 AH. HANDOYO.COLLECTION
    18. 18. <ul><li>Untuk dapat menggunakan adodc, Anda harus mengaktifkannya terlebih dahulu karena objek ini tidak terdapat pada toolbox standard. Langkah-langkah yang Anda lakukan adalah : </li></ul><ul><li>Tekan Ctrl + T atau Klik kanan pada toolbox , lalu klik Components </li></ul><ul><li>Setelah itu muncul kotak dialog Components, pilih Microsoft ADO Data Control 6.0 (OLEDB) dengan memberi tanda chek pada kotaknya. </li></ul><ul><li>Klik OK </li></ul>06/22/11 AH. HANDOYO.COLLECTION
    19. 19. <ul><li>Setelah kontrol adodc ditambahkan ke ToolBox , sekarang Anda dapat menggambarkannya pada jendela form dengan langkah-langkah sebagai berikut: </li></ul><ul><li>Klik kontrol adodc pada ToolBox </li></ul><ul><li>Lakukan drag pada form sesuai yang diinginkan </li></ul>KomponenADODC Komponen adodc padaForm 06/22/11 AH. HANDOYO.COLLECTION
    20. 20. Menghubungkan Adodc dengan Tabel/Query <ul><li>Untuk dapat mengakses data pada database, Adodc tersebut harus dihubungkan dengan tabel atau query yang ada. Langkah-langkah yang harus dilakukan adalah : </li></ul><ul><li>Klik kanan objek adodc yang ada pada from </li></ul><ul><li>Klik Adodc properties kemudian tampil kotak dialog Property Pages tab General seperti gambar dibawah </li></ul>06/22/11 AH. HANDOYO.COLLECTION
    21. 21. Kotak dialog property pages 06/22/11 AH. HANDOYO.COLLECTION
    22. 22. <ul><li>Pilih Use Connection String </li></ul><ul><li>Klik Tombol Build </li></ul><ul><li>Klik Microsoft JET 4.0 OLE DB Provider (nama driver yang Anda Pakai) </li></ul><ul><li>Klik tombol Next lalu akan tampil kotak dialog Data Link Properties tab Connection </li></ul><ul><li>Klik tombol pada kolom select or enter a database name, selanjutnya akan tampil kotak dialog Select Access Database </li></ul><ul><li>Selanjutnya carilah file database yang akan Anda hubungkan, misalnya file database Mahasiswa.Mdb lalu klik tombol Open </li></ul>06/22/11 AH. HANDOYO.COLLECTION
    23. 23. <ul><li>Klik tombol Test Connection hingga muncul informasi test connection succeeded lalu klik OK dua kali </li></ul><ul><li>Kembali ke kotak dialog Property Pages, klik tab RecordSource, Anda dapat memilih dua cara untuk mengakses tabel atau query pada database. Pertama dengan memilih Command Type adcmdTable, kedua dengan memilih Command Type adcmdText atau adcmdUnKnown </li></ul><ul><li>Jika Anda memilih Command Type adcmdTable, maka Anda harus memilih tabel atau query pada kolom Table or Stored Procedure Name seperti gambar dibawah </li></ul>06/22/11 AH. HANDOYO.COLLECTION
    24. 24. Menggunakan pilihan adCmdTable 06/22/11 AH. HANDOYO.COLLECTION
    25. 25. <ul><li>Jika Anda memilih Command Type adCmdText atau adCmdUnKnown maka Anda harus mengisi kolom Command Text (SQL) dengan perintah SQL untuk membaca tabel atau query seperti gambar dibawah: </li></ul><ul><li>Setelah pilihan Anda tentukan, Klik OK dan sekarang Anda telah mempunyai sebuah adodc yang dapat membaca dari tabel . Untuk dapat melihat isi tabel yang dibaca dari adodc , salah satunya dapat dilakukan dengan menggunakan DataGrid </li></ul><ul><li>Ulangi langkah 1 – 13 untuk menghubungkan adodc dengan query Qr_Sahabat yang terdapat pada file database Sahabat.Mdb </li></ul>06/22/11 AH. HANDOYO.COLLECTION
    26. 26. Menggunakan pilihan adCmdText 06/22/11 AH. HANDOYO.COLLECTION
    27. 27. DataGrid <ul><li>Untuk melihat data yang diambil dari tabel atau query , Anda dapat menggunakan DataGrid yang berfungsi untuk menampilkan data yang terdapat pada adodc . </li></ul><ul><li>Untuk dapat menggunakan DataGrid, Anda harus mengaktifkannya terlebih dahulu karena objek ini tidak terdapat pada toolbox standard. Langkah-langkah yang Anda lakukan adalah : </li></ul><ul><li>Tekan Ctrl + T atau Klik kanan pada toolbox , lalu klik Components </li></ul><ul><li>Setelah itu muncul kotak dialog Components, pilih Microsoft DataGrid Control 6.0 (OLEDB) dengan memberi tanda chek pada kotaknya. </li></ul><ul><li>Klik OK </li></ul>06/22/11 AH. HANDOYO.COLLECTION
    28. 28. <ul><li>Setelah kontrol DataGrid ditambahkan ke ToolBox , sekarang Anda dapat menggambarkannya pada jendela form dengan langkah-langkah sebagai berikut: </li></ul><ul><li>Klik kontrol DataGrid pada ToolBox </li></ul><ul><li>Lakukan drag pada form sesuai yang diinginkan </li></ul>Komponen DataGrid 06/22/11 AH. HANDOYO.COLLECTION
    29. 29. Komponen adodc dan DataGrid padaForm 06/22/11 AH. HANDOYO.COLLECTION
    30. 30. Menghubungkan DataGrid dengan Adodc <ul><li>Untuk dapat melihat data pada sebuah datagrid , maka datagrid tersebut harus dihubungkan dengan adodc. Langkah-langkah yang harus dilakukan adalah: </li></ul><ul><li>Klik datagrid pada form </li></ul><ul><li>Isi properti datasource dengan nama dari adodc, dalam hal ini nama adodcnya adalah adodc1 </li></ul><ul><li>Klik kanan datagrid pada form dan pilih retrieve fields lalu klik tombol yes untuk menampilkan judul field pada datagrid </li></ul><ul><li>Jalankan program, maka hasilnya akan tampil seperti gambar dibawah </li></ul><ul><li>Catatan : </li></ul><ul><li>Gunakan tabel Tabel_mahasiswa pada file database Mahasiswa.Mdb dengan pilhan CommandType adCmdTable dan adCmdText serta query Qr_Sahabat pada file Sahabat.Mdb </li></ul>06/22/11 AH. HANDOYO.COLLECTION
    31. 31. Tampilan Tabel_Mahasiswa dengan pilihan adCmdTable 06/22/11 AH. HANDOYO.COLLECTION
    32. 32. Tampilan Tabel_Mahasiswa dengan pilihan adCmdText 06/22/11 AH. HANDOYO.COLLECTION
    33. 33. Tampilan Qr_Sahabat dengan pilihan adCmdTable 06/22/11 AH. HANDOYO.COLLECTION
    34. 34. Private Sub cmdCari_Click() Dim SQL As String SQL = &quot;select * from Tabel_Mahasiswa where biaya_Bulanan >= &quot; & Val(Text1) & &quot; &quot; Adodc1.RecordSource = SQL Adodc1.Refresh DataGrid1.Visible = True End Sub 06/22/11 AH. HANDOYO.COLLECTION
    1. A particular slide catching your eye?

      Clipping is a handy way to collect important slides you want to go back to later.

    ×